This book presents Industry 4.0 enabler technologies and tools. It also highlights some of the existing empirical applications in the context of manufacturing. The book elucidates innovative thematic concepts of Industry 4.0 and its perspectives. It establishes routes to empirically utilize Industry 4.0 standards for manufacturing companies. The book can be used as a reference for professionals/engineers, researchers, and students.

Dr. Aydin Azizi holds a Ph.D. degree in Mechanical Engineering. Certified as an Official Instructor for the Siemens Mechatronic Certification Program (SMSCP), he currently serves as a Senior Lecturer at the Oxford Brookes University. His current research focuses on investigating and developing novel techniques to model, control, and optimize complex systems. Dr. Azizis areas of expertise include control and automation, artificial intelligence, and simulation techniques. Dr. Azizi is the recipient of the National Research Award of Oman for his AI-focused research, DELL EMCs Envision the Future competition award in IoT for Automated Irrigation System, and Exceptional Talent recognition by the British Royal Academy of Engineering.

Dr. Reza Vatankhah Barenji obtained his Ph.D.  in mechanical engineering, and currently serves as a Senior Lecturer in the engineering department at Nottingham Trent University. Before joining NTU, he was an Associate Professor with the Industrial Engineering Department at Hacettepe University, Ankara, Turkey. He was the founder and director of the Smart Engineering and Health research group where he conducted research projects in the field of SME digitalization, Industrial Automation, cloud manufacturing, and Pharma 4.0 for Manufacturing and health, with substantial government and industrial grants. His research interests include AI Applications in manufacturing, Industry4.0, Pharma4.0, Artificial intelligence applications in healthcare, blockchain applications, smart medical production, continuous medicine production, Cyber physical-based PAT, cloud-based RTRT, and Drug development life cycle integration. He has extensive experience in process optimization (e.g., FSW, FSP, EDM) using response surface methodology, and distributed manufacturing control systems. He is an active consultant for bio-mechatronic and Industry 4.0 projects in the pharmaceutical and automotive industries. Dr.Reza received the 2020 First-Class Tubitak research award of Turkey in the interdisciplinary research branch for his research conducted in the past five years, and for introducing the Pharma 4.0 context. In 2021, Reza was endorsed as Global Talent by the British Royal Academy of Engineering.
